Public-sector job portals are online platforms designed to facilitate the recruitment process for government and public sector organizations. They serve as centralized hubs where potential applicants can find, apply for, and track job openings in various governmental agencies and institutions, promoting transparency and efficiency in public employment opportunities.
Key Features
- Centralized database of public sector job vacancies
- User registration and login systems for applicants
- Search and filter options based on location, department, and job type
- Application submission and tracking functionalities
- Notifications for new openings and application updates
- Information about exam patterns, eligibility criteria, and selection process
- Integration with official government HR systems
Pros
- Streamlines the application process for public jobs
- Increases accessibility to government employment opportunities
- Promotes transparency by providing clear job information
- Reduces reliance on physical notices and manual processes
- Helps reach a wider pool of candidates
Cons
- Can be affected by technical issues or server downtime
- May have incomplete or outdated listings if not regularly maintained
- User interface may vary in quality across different portals
- Limited outreach to candidates unfamiliar with digital platforms, especially in rural areas
- Potential security concerns regarding personal data
